1. Understanding Insulin and Its Role in Your Body

Insulin, a hormone produced by the pancreas, plays a crucial role in regulating blood sugar levels. After you eat, carbohydrates are broken down into glucose, which enters the bloodstream. Insulin acts like a key, allowing glucose to move from the blood into cells, where it’s used for energy. Understanding this process is essential for making informed dietary choices and maintaining overall health.

1.1. How Insulin Works

When you consume food, particularly carbohydrates, your blood glucose levels rise. This rise triggers the pancreas to release insulin. Insulin then facilitates the uptake of glucose by cells in your muscles, liver, and fat tissue, effectively lowering blood sugar levels. This process is vital for providing energy to your body and keeping blood glucose within a healthy range.

1.2. The Impact of Insulin Resistance

Insulin resistance occurs when cells become less responsive to insulin, requiring the pancreas to produce more insulin to achieve the same effect. Over time, this can lead to elevated blood sugar levels and eventually type 2 diabetes. Factors contributing to insulin resistance include obesity, a sedentary lifestyle, and a diet high in refined carbohydrates and sugars.

According to the National Institute of Diabetes and Digestive and Kidney Diseases (NIDDK), lifestyle changes, including diet and exercise, are crucial for managing and reversing insulin resistance.

1.3. Debunking the Myth: Insulin in Food

It’s important to clarify that insulin is not found in food. The body produces insulin in response to food intake, particularly carbohydrates. Some foods, however, can influence how much insulin your body needs to produce. Focusing on these food choices can help manage blood sugar and improve insulin sensitivity.

2. The Role of Carbohydrates in Insulin Response

Carbohydrates are the primary macronutrient that affects blood sugar and insulin levels. Different types of carbohydrates have varying effects on insulin response, making it important to understand the distinction between simple and complex carbs.

2.1. Simple vs. Complex Carbohydrates

Simple carbohydrates, found in sugary drinks, processed foods, and refined grains, are quickly digested and lead to a rapid spike in blood sugar. This rapid rise requires a large release of insulin.

Complex carbohydrates, on the other hand, are found in whole grains, vegetables, and legumes. They are digested more slowly, resulting in a gradual increase in blood sugar and a more moderate insulin response.

The American Diabetes Association recommends choosing complex carbohydrates over simple carbohydrates to help manage blood sugar levels effectively.

2.2. Glycemic Index and Glycemic Load

The glycemic index (GI) measures how quickly a food raises blood sugar levels compared to pure glucose. Foods with a high GI cause a rapid spike in blood sugar, while those with a low GI have a slower, more gradual effect.

The glycemic load (GL) takes into account both the GI and the amount of carbohydrate in a serving of food. GL provides a more accurate picture of how a food will affect blood sugar levels.

3. The Impact of Proteins and Fats on Insulin

While carbohydrates have the most direct impact on insulin levels, proteins and fats also play a role in regulating blood sugar and insulin sensitivity.

3.1. Role of Protein in Insulin Regulation

Protein has a minimal impact on blood sugar levels compared to carbohydrates. However, it can help slow down the absorption of glucose when consumed with carbohydrates, leading to a more stable insulin response.

Lean protein sources are particularly beneficial for managing blood sugar. These include:

  • Chicken
  • Fish
  • Tofu
  • Legumes
  • Nuts and Seeds

3.2. Healthy Fats and Insulin Sensitivity

Healthy fats, such as monounsaturated and polyunsaturated fats, can improve insulin sensitivity and reduce the risk of insulin resistance. These fats are found in foods like:

  • Avocados
  • Olive oil
  • Nuts and seeds
  • Fatty fish (salmon, tuna)

The American Heart Association recommends including healthy fats in your diet to support cardiovascular health and improve insulin sensitivity.

3.3. Avoiding Unhealthy Fats

Unhealthy fats, such as saturated and trans fats, can contribute to insulin resistance and increase the risk of heart disease. These fats are often found in:

  • Processed foods
  • Fried foods
  • Red meat
  • Full-fat dairy products

Limiting your intake of these fats can help improve insulin sensitivity and overall health.

4. Foods That Support Healthy Insulin Levels

Certain foods have been shown to have a positive impact on insulin sensitivity and blood sugar control. Incorporating these foods into your diet can help manage insulin levels effectively.

4.1. High-Fiber Foods

Fiber slows down the digestion and absorption of carbohydrates, leading to a more gradual rise in blood sugar and a reduced insulin response.

Excellent sources of fiber include:

  • Vegetables
  • Fruits
  • Whole grains
  • Legumes
  • Nuts and seeds

According to a study published in the Journal of the American Medical Association, a high-fiber diet is associated with a lower risk of developing type 2 diabetes.

4.2. Foods Rich in Magnesium

Magnesium plays a crucial role in insulin signaling and glucose metabolism. A deficiency in magnesium can contribute to insulin resistance.

Foods rich in magnesium include:

  • Spinach
  • Almonds
  • Avocados
  • Dark chocolate
  • Whole grains

4.3. Foods with a Low Glycemic Index

Choosing foods with a low glycemic index (GI) helps prevent rapid spikes in blood sugar and reduces the demand on insulin.

Examples of low GI foods include:

  • Legumes
  • Non-starchy vegetables
  • Most fruits
  • Whole grains

4.4. Foods with Anti-Inflammatory Properties

Chronic inflammation can contribute to insulin resistance. Consuming foods with anti-inflammatory properties can help improve insulin sensitivity.

Foods with anti-inflammatory properties include:

  • Fatty fish (salmon, tuna)
  • Berries
  • Leafy greens
  • Nuts and seeds
  • Olive oil

4.5. Foods That Contain Chromium

Chromium is a trace mineral that enhances the action of insulin and helps regulate blood sugar levels. Some studies suggest that chromium supplementation may improve insulin sensitivity, especially in individuals with insulin resistance or type 2 diabetes.

Foods that contain chromium include:

  • Broccoli
  • Green Beans
  • Potatoes
  • Whole Grains
  • Nuts

It is worth noting that while chromium can be beneficial, it is important to consult with a healthcare professional before taking chromium supplements, as excessive intake can lead to adverse effects.

8. The Importance of Exercise in Insulin Management

In addition to diet, exercise plays a crucial role in managing insulin levels and improving insulin sensitivity.

8.1. How Exercise Improves Insulin Sensitivity

Exercise helps improve insulin sensitivity by increasing the uptake of glucose by muscles. This reduces the amount of insulin needed to maintain healthy blood sugar levels.

8.2. Types of Exercise to Include

Both aerobic exercise (e.g., running, swimming, cycling) and strength training (e.g., weightlifting) are beneficial for improving insulin sensitivity.

The American Diabetes Association recommends at least 150 minutes of moderate-intensity aerobic exercise per week, along with strength training exercises at least two days per week.
